BT66 YJC is a 2017 Volkswagen Caddy in White with a 1,968c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2017 Volkswagen Caddy models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.3% with a typical mileage of 60,163 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Volkswagen Caddy f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 44,074 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BT66 YJC,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volkswagen Caddy typ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 9 years old, this Volkswagen Caddy is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
